
CHESTER, Mont. (NMB) – Liberty County is the latest area on the Hi-Line to confirm a case of COVID-19.
Liberty County Public Health provided confirmation of a the case to New Media Broadcasters on Sunday.
The case has been mistakenly listed by the Department of Health and Human Services as being in Toole County.
As of Monday morning, there are five confirmed COVID-19 cases in Toole County and one each in Hill and Liberty.
The Liberty County resident that tested positive is following appropriate steps and isolating in their home.
No further information has been released.
